Austin vape shops welcome potential executive order setting THC age restrictions

AUSTIN, Texas — A new development on Tuesday in the battle over regulating THC could establish a minimum age for buying THC products. According to the Texas Tribune, Governor Greg Abbott is expected to issue an executive order setting 21 as the minimum age requirement for THC.

The executive order would keep THC from being a Wild West, unregulated industry. After not getting legislation passed in the first or second special sessions this summer, an executive order is a last resort.

“If you are not over 21, you should not be coming into these shops,” said Hilarie Smuts at Austin Vape and Smoke in South Austin…
